Here are all the current Mastery Missions and the order when they become playable (2 per week):
01 - Wing It 02 - Against All Odds
03 - Pathfinder Parkour 04 - Scatter Shot
05 - Vantage Point 06 - Pathfinder's High Jump
07 - Kraber Challenge 08 - Rapid Rush
09 - Pure Adrenaline 10 - Fire in the Hole

Hey, there was currently no plan to add it, but the Lucio Surf community pretty much has its own leaderboards. You can check em out here: https://discord.gg/G9QBCDY
Their website doesn't seem up-to-date, but their spreadsheet leaderboards are. They even have a points system based on how well you perform in each map (for discord server roles).
IMO if we do, we could maybe add one of the LS seasons: Seasons 1 and 2 are simply point A to point B (KVKKR / MA09Q) Seasons 3-5 start including checkpoints (Z4NJR / RM0TW / H87HH)
And perhaps just GravSpeed since that seems to be the more popular of the two modes.
